Indications & Clinical Uses

Korodin, containing D‑Camphor and hawthorn berry extract, is used within the cardiovascular health domain to aid mild circulatory conditions.

  • Mild heart insufficiency: may support cardiac contractility and improve exercise tolerance in adults.
  • Stable angina: may help reduce occasional chest discomfort during physical activity.
  • Mild hypertension: may contribute to modest blood pressure regulation when used as part of lifestyle measures.

How It Works

  • D‑Camphor is thought to influence smooth‑muscle tone and modestly stimulate peripheral circulation, while flavonoids and pro‑cyanidins from hawthorn berries exert antioxidant effects, enhance nitric‑oxide mediated vasodilation, and provide a mild positive inotropic action on cardiac muscle. Together these actions may improve overall cardiovascular efficiency without direct receptor antagonism.

Side Effects

Korodin is generally well tolerated, but adverse reactions can occur.

Common Side Effects

  • Gastrointestinal upset: mild nausea or stomach discomfort.
  • Headache: transient and low‑intensity.
  • Dizziness: especially when standing quickly.
  • Skin irritation: mild rash or itching at the oral mucosa.
  • Bitter taste: temporary unpleasant sensation.

Serious or Rare Side Effects

  • Arrhythmia: irregular heartbeat requiring medical attention.
  • Significant hypotension: marked drop in blood pressure.
  • Severe allergic reaction: swelling, breathing difficulty, or anaphylaxis.
  • Liver enzyme elevation: abnormal liver function tests.
  • Hemorrhagic tendency: increased bleeding risk when combined with anticoagulants.

Precautions & Warnings

When considering Korodin, several safety measures are recommended.

  • Pregnancy: consult a healthcare professional before use.
  • Breastfeeding: avoid unless advised by a physician.
  • Concomitant cardiovascular drugs: monitor blood pressure and heart rate.
  • Renal or hepatic impairment: use with caution and under supervision.
  • Known hypersensitivity to camphor or hawthorn: do not take.
  • Store at ambient temperature: keep in the original container, protect from moisture and light.

Avoid Interactions

Potential drug interactions with Korodin should be reviewed before therapy.

Major Interactions (Avoid)

  • Beta‑blockers: may potentiate bradycardia.
  • Calcium channel blockers: may cause excessive vasodilation.
  • Anticoagulants (e.g., warfarin): may increase bleeding risk.

Moderate Interactions (Monitor Closely)

  • Diuretics: may affect electrolyte balance.
  • Other antihypertensives: may require dose adjustment.
  • Herbal supplements containing similar vasodilators: monitor for additive effects.
